Summary
Early surgical reperfusion for acute myocardial infarction significantly improves survival and ventricular function. Prompt intervention within 6 hours is crucial for limiting infarct size and reducing mortality in transmural cases.

Background:
- Acute myocardial infarction (MI) requires timely intervention to minimize myocardial damage.
- Surgical reperfusion aims to limit infarct size, preserve ventricular function, and reduce mortality.
Purpose of the Study:
- To evaluate the impact of early coronary artery bypass graft (CABG) surgery on outcomes in patients with acute evolving myocardial infarction.
- To assess the relationship between the timing of reperfusion and in-hospital/long-term mortality and ventricular function.
Main Methods:
- Retrospective analysis of 440 transmural MI and 261 nontransmural MI patients undergoing CABG within 24 hours of symptom onset.
- Comparison of in-hospital and long-term mortality based on MI type and reperfusion timing (within vs. after 6 hours).
- Assessment of left ventricular function (ejection fraction, wall motion) in relation to reperfusion timing.
Main Results:
- In-hospital mortality was 5.2% (transmural) and 3% (nontransmural).
- Reperfusion within 6 hours for transmural MI showed significantly lower in-hospital mortality (3.8%) compared to later reperfusion (12%).
- Early reperfusion (within 6 hours) in anterior transmural MIs improved ejection fraction and wall motion; benefits diminished after 6 hours unless collateral circulation was adequate.
Conclusions:
- Early surgical reperfusion, particularly within 6 hours, is critical for improving outcomes in acute myocardial infarction.
- Timely intervention limits infarct size, reduces mortality, and preserves left ventricular function.
- Left ventricular function post-catheterization is a strong predictor of long-term survival after MI revascularization.
